T**J
Only lasted 2 months
These type of knitting machines don't have a very good reputation for durability but I had high hopes for this newer model machine. I own both the 46-pin and 22-pin machines in another brand but I wanted a mid-size knitter for gnomes, leg warmers, headbands, etc. I was really hoping this newer model would be better than its predecessors. They are sold under various different names but are all made in the same factory using the same cheap materials. It has a cute innovative design but the mushroom lid is not really practical during use and if you put a digital counter on it (as I did), the lid would no longer fit anyway. The suction cups intended to hold the machine to the table are useless. I ended up using clamps which was not easy due to the fact there are no feet/legs to clamp. When I finally got to use the machine it knitted like a dream. The action was smooth and quiet with no dropped stitches. I almost liked it better than my high-end German-made machines. I was in love with this knitting machine. For 2 months. It suddenly stopped working in the middle of a gnome hat. The gears clicked as if they weren't catching and it wouldn't rotate. When I took it apart to see what was going on, I discovered broken teeth on the inner ring... 12 of them to be exact. Some were just worn down but a few looked like they had pieces broken off. I wasn't hard on this machine. I didn't use a drill attachment and I probably only completed a dozen small projects altogether before it stopped working. For $75 I feel it should have lasted longer than 2 months. The machine itself is wonderful but the inner gear is junk. It seems to be a soft plastic while the gear on the handle is a harder plastic and it just chewed up that soft plastic inner gear. Unfortunately there are no replacement parts available for this size machine so I can't fix it. I definitely will not buy another one. I'll hang on to this one and hope that someday I can find a replacement inner ring because I really like the 32-pin size. But buyer beware... enjoy it while you can but don't expect it to last.

A**R
beware the oil
I really like this company so far. this one was missing the little spring back piece on the tension guide so I did order extra guides, they are universal to all machines.Beware the oil, it really needs to transport upright. the oil spills and gets everywhere. Theres an oil stain on the bottom of the box and kind of splattered everywhere. It got all over my first project.I suggest when you take it out of the box, make sure it's on T and crank a few rounds to move the oil and gears then wipe the machine down completely, check the under side as well.suction cups work best on glass
